Desglose de hanzi
喧 = 口 + 宣 (mouth proclaiming); 哗 = 口 + 华 (mouth clamoring)
Significado
hacer ruido; armar alboroto; bullicioso
Describes loud, disruptive noise typically from crowds or groups of people. Often seen in prohibition signs and formal contexts where quietness is expected.
Ejemplos
- 图书馆里请勿喧哗。
- 街道上传来喧哗的人声。
- 孩子们在院子里喧哗玩耍。
Guía de uso
Contexto: public places, rules, descriptions
Tono: negative
Correcto
- 请保持安静,不要喧哗。(Please stay quiet, do not make noise.)
- 市场上喧哗的叫卖声此起彼伏。(The clamoring calls of vendors rose and fell in the market.)
Incorrecto
- 音乐喧哗 — use 嘈杂 or 吵闹 for music; 喧哗 is typically for human voices in crowds
